How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Earlimart?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Earlimart Studio Apartments | $1,139 | $883 | $1,395 |
Earlimart 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,754 | $495 | $2,691 |
Earlimart 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,872 | $594 | $2,727 |
Earlimart 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,232 | $685 | $3,071 |
Earlimart 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,721 | $1,343 | $2,100 |

Getting Around Earlimart, CA
Walk Score®
15 / 100
Car-Dependent
Almost all errands require a car
Bike Score®
33 / 100
Somewhat Bikeable
Minimal bike infrastructure

Frequently Asked Questions about Earlimart
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Earlimart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Earlimart ranges from $495 to $2,691 with an average monthly rent of $1,754.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Earlimart c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Earlimart range from $594 to $2,727.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,872.
How expensive are Earlimart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 26 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Earlimart on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$685 to $3,071 - averaging $2,232 for the location.
